Hey everyone! I have a DeWalt job site table saw, and I'm loving how the fence has adjustable measurements on the front. I'm considering adding a multi T-track so I can use a featherboard, but I've noticed there are no screw holes in the fence for that. My concern is, if I make the fence wider to add the T-track, will it mess up the accuracy of the measurements? Also, is there a way to recalibrate the fence once the T-track is attached? It really depends on your setup! On my Ridgid saw, the tape measure on the fence rail can be repositioned by unbolting it. If yours is stuck directly to the body, you might be able to peel it off and replace it with a stick-on tape measure. Just a thought!
